淘先锋技术网

首页 1 2 3 4 5 6 7

CSS背景图片滚动属性是一种用于控制背景图片在网页中滚动的方式,它可以在网页中设置图片的缩放和平移属性,从而实现图片的滚动效果。本文将介绍CSS背景图片滚动属性的使用方法以及注意事项。

CSS背景图片滚动属性的使用方法

使用CSS背景图片滚动属性,需要在HTML中添加一个<div>元素,作为背景图片的容器。然后将背景图片设置为该容器的CSS属性,包括背景图片的URL、宽度和高度等属性。

例如,要将一张宽度为100像素、高度为200像素的图片设置为背景图片,可以在HTML中添加以下代码:

</div>

在CSS中,可以设置容器的类名和属性,如下所示:

position: relative;

width: 100px;

height: 200px;

position: absolute;

top: 0;

left: 0;

width: 100%;

height: 100%;

object-fit: cover;

以上代码中,`position: relative`用于设置容器的相对位置,`width: 100px;`和`height: 200px`用于设置背景图片的宽度和高度,`object-fit: cover`用于设置背景图片在容器中的显示方式,即透明显示。

使用CSS背景图片滚动属性的注意事项

虽然CSS背景图片滚动属性可以控制背景图片的滚动效果,但是需要注意的是,它并不能实现图片的缩放和平移效果。如果想要实现图片的缩放和平移效果,需要使用JavaScript或其他外部脚本来实现。

此外,如果使用背景图片作为网页的主要背景颜色,可能会导致浏览器窗口的大小改变,因为浏览器会根据实际窗口的宽度和高度,自动调整背景图片的大小。因此,为了避免这种情况,可以在CSS中设置背景图片的宽高比为1:1,或使用背景图片的URL包含缩放参数的方式实现图片的缩放和平移效果。

CSS背景图片滚动属性是一种常用的CSS属性,可以控制背景图片在网页中的滚动效果,同时也可以实现图片的缩放和平移效果。但是需要注意的是,它并不能实现图片的缩放和平移效果,需要使用JavaScript或其他外部脚本来实现。